SAFA Confirms Bafana WC June Dates

The South African Football Association (SAFA) confirmed Bafana Bafana’s opponents for the 2026 World Cup qualifiers.

Bafana will host Zimbabwe at the Free State Stadium in Bloemfontein on Tuesday, on 11 June. This precedes their away match against Nigeria on 7 June, a rematch of the Africa Cup of Nations semifinal where Bafana lost on penalties.

Dr. Thulani Ngwenya, acting CEO due to Lydia Monyepao being away on leave, announced the return of the national team to Bloemfontein. Their last appearance there by Bafana was in the 2010 World Cup group stages, where they beat France 2-1 but fell short of reaching the knockout rounds. Notably, South Africa became the first World Cup host nation to miss the knockout stage.

“We’re excited to play in Bloemfontein and urge fans to come out in force,” said Dr. Ngwenya. “Fan support is crucial, and a packed Free State Stadium would be a fantastic boost for the team.”

This is a huge logistical relief for Bafana Bafana, as the Nedbank Cup final is scheduled for 1 June at Mbombela Stadium. A potential Orlando Pirates vs. Mamelodi Sundowns matchup there could have created major scheduling conflicts. FIFA’s initial provisional date of 3 June would have been a significant logistical challenge for coach Hugo Broos and the association since the game is away.

Bafana sits second in Group C with three points from two games. They began the qualifiers in November with a win over Benin in Durban before a surprising loss to Rwanda away, who currently leads the group.

SAFA will announce kick-off times and ticket prices in the coming days
